In recent years electrophoresis has become one of the most widely used analytical techniques to separate new peptides, proteins, and nucleic acids. Isotachophoresis is an electrophoretic technique based on the general concept of migration of charged particles in an electrical field; however, the important feature of isotachophoresis is the presence of sharp boundaries between the separated zones of individual components of the sample.
Anul-vtical Isotachophoresis contains eleven chapters providing a comprehensive discussion on the theory, instrumentation. and applications of the capillary isotachophoresis technique. The introductory chapter correctly points out the immense body of literature and reviews which exist on this subject. Chapters 2-6 gradually take the reader through the hasic concepts to a description of important features and characteristics of isotachophoresis systems. Chapters 7-9 cont,ain a detailed description of isotachophoresis instruments and theoretical means of dealing with the generated d;itil. Chapters 10 and 11 describe the practical aspects and applications of capillary isotachophoretic technique.
